Laneway homes in Toronto are still not a common site, and most people have never stepped foot in one. I’m a full time real estate agent who sees hundreds of homes a year, and I have never even been in one…until now! Throw out any misconceptions you have about laneway homes being dark, and small. With great design, you could have a home that overcomes these issues.
Watch to the very end as we speak with Aviv, from Milman Design Build about how much it would cost to build something similar, and just how to get started.

What is the difference among 1.Laneway Suite 2.Garden Suite 3. Tiny home??
@Raymond.W
@Raymond.W 3 года назад
Laneway suite vs garden suite, the difference is how the suite can be accessed (via laneway or not). Garden suites are for properties that do not front onto a laneway, it’s just a structure built in a backyard. Tiny homes are just that, tiny homes.
